Action RPG ‘Neverinth: The Never Ending Labyrinth’ Enters Steam Early Access at the End of April
Another Indie announced that the CreAct developed action RPG Neverinth: The Never Ending Labyrinth will launch on PC-via Steam Early Access on April 30.
Neverinth: The Never Ending Labyrinth tells the story of five Valkyries, two of which will be available at the launch of Early Access, who have been recruited to rebuild Valhalla after Ragnarok left it in ruins. The group of heroines is the last line of hope for the Tree of Life to restore the sacred halls. Players will be able to uncover the hidden past of each hero through their unique story. The game is a single player experience with each character having their own story to tell.
Gameplay in the Early Access build of Neverinth: The Never Ending Labyrinth will allow players to play as two of the five Valkyries with more coming. The combat system features hack and slash tactics where players can use the unique skills of the Valkyries to take down their enemies. Gameplay also features a customizable system where players can change the look of the characters as well as find equipment for their characters to use in battle.
The publisher also released a new trailer showing gameplay and characters from the game as well as some of the encounters that await them.
